Description
Experience serene waterfront living in the Glade! Nestled on a half-acre lot, this home boasts stunning views of a peaceful pond, surrounded by lush nature, birds, and wildlife. Located East of Route One, this home is conveniently located to the Junction and Breakwater Trail to access downtown Rehoboth or Lewes attractions. A welcoming covered portico and grand two-story foyer greet you as you enter. Just off the foyer, you'll find two bedrooms and a full bathroom. The hallway leads to a spacious great room with soaring cathedral ceilings and a charming fireplace. From the great room, step out onto the screened porch and deck, where you can enjoy refreshing ocean breezes and picturesque pond views. After a day at the beach, rinse off in the outdoor shower, located just off the porch. The eat-in kitchen features lots of cabinetry, counter space, island bar stool area, and Corian countertops. Adjacent to the kitchen is a formal dining room and a sunroom that opens to the back deck. This level also includes a laundry room and a powder room for added convenience. The large side-load two-car garage features a private staircase leading to a versatile bonus room above. On the second floor, the expansive owner's suite overlooks the tranquil pond and includes two walk-in closets and a spacious bathroom with double sinks and a tile shower. The unfinished attic space provides plenty of room for storage or the potential to add another bedroom. The bonus room above the garage is a flexible space that could serve as a bedroom, office, family room, or be divided into additional bedrooms. A private staircase leads from the bonus room down to the garage. The unfinished basement offers a perfect opportunity for storage or can be finished into a family or game room. This home is equipped with solar panels to help keep utility costs low. The Glade community offers fantastic amenities, including a clubhouse, an Olympic-sized pool, tennis courts, racquetball, scenic ponds, and more! Live the beach life you’ve always dreamed of.
